– Other words with similar meanings: Proposer (to propose), Recommander (to recommend), Conseiller (to advise), PrĂ©coniser (to advocate).
– Conjugations:
– Present tense: je suggère, tu suggères, il/elle suggère, nous suggĂ©rons, vous suggĂ©rez, ils/elles suggèrent.
– Imperfect tense: je suggĂ©rais, tu suggĂ©rais, il/elle suggĂ©rait, nous suggĂ©rions, vous suggĂ©riez, ils/elles suggĂ©raient.
– Future tense: je suggĂ©rerai, tu suggĂ©reras, il/elle suggĂ©rera, nous suggĂ©rerons, vous suggĂ©rerez, ils/elles suggĂ©reront.
– Conditional: je suggĂ©rerais, tu suggĂ©rerais, il/elle suggĂ©rerait, nous suggĂ©rerions, vous suggĂ©reriez, ils/elles suggĂ©reraient.
– Subjunctive: que je suggère, que tu suggères, qu’il/elle suggère, que nous suggĂ©rions, que vous suggĂ©riez, qu’ils/elles suggèrent.
Here are some examples of sentences that use the verb “suggĂ©rer”:
1. Je te suggère d’essayer ce nouveau restaurant. (I suggest you try this new restaurant.)
2. Elle suggère de prendre des vacances en Italie. (She suggests taking a vacation in Italy.)
3. Nous lui avons suggéré de contacter un avocat. (We suggested to him/her to contact a lawyer.)
4. Est-ce que vous pouvez me suggérer un bon livre à lire ? (Can you suggest a good book for me to read?)
5. Ils suggèrent que nous organisions une réunion. (They suggest that we organize a meeting.)
